NCT01081626 ↗ Recombinant Follicle Stimulating Hormone (FSH) (Gonal-f®): Use in Ovulation Induction Completed Merck Serono Middle East FZ-LLC, United Arab Emirates, an affiliate of Merck KGaA, Darmstadt, Germany Phase 4 2009-03-01 This is an open-label, prospective, randomized, controlled, multicentric, multinational, phase IV study to evaluate the use of Gonal-f in inducing ovulation in female subjects with chronic anovulation. It has been observed that conventional high dose set up regimen of gonadotropin and human chorionic gonadotropin (hCG) is effective in anovulatory subjects in terms of overall pregnancy rates. However, development of multiple follicles leading to multiple pregnancy and/or ovarian hyperstimulation syndrome (OHSS) is the major complications associated with this high dose set up. Chronic low-dose (CLD) protocols of follicle stimulating hormone (FSH), aimed at finding the threshold amount of FSH necessary to promote monofolliculogenesis, have been found to be successful in reducing the rate of OHSS almost to nil and the rate of multiple pregnancies to a minimum. This post-marketing study will investigate tailoring of recombinant follicle stimulating hormone (r-FSH) in a large population (N=310) of subjects from a region (North Africa/Middle East) that has not been included in previous studies of ovulation induction in subjects with chronic anovulation. The study aims to increase current knowledge of the efficacy and safety of Gonal-f, and provide fertility physicians with experience in Gonal-f treatment in anovulatory infertility, thereby contributing to the development of FSH dosing guidelines for ovulation induction by defining the optimal CLD and Low dose (LD) regimens.
